> Steps to reproduce:
> 1) Download the latest LTP testsuite
> 2) Build and install the testsuite
> 3) Make sure the NFS server daemons are running
> 4) Export an XFS filesystem to be used for testing, globally, with root allowed.
> ex: /mnt/xfs *(sync,rw, no_root_squash)
> 5) Change directory to where the LTP is installed
> 6) Change directory to testcases/bin/
> 7) Execute 'nfs_fsstress.sh' and follow the prompts.
> a) Enter your hostname as the server
> b) Enter the export filesystem name, i.e. /mnt/xfs
> c) Enter "10" for the number of hours to execute.
>
> The oops should occur within 2-3h or so.

This is the second bug report of "BUG at inode.c:334" I have seen.
The other one reported by Mika Fischer.

Its indeed not valid for I_LOCK or I_FREEING inode's to be on the
superblock dirty list. I cannot see how this is happening.

Martin, Mika, can you please apply the attached patch and rerun the tests?

It might give a bit more clue. Thanks.
